What is Forensic Entomology?
Back
The study of insects and their developmental stages to aid in legal investigations, particularly in determining the time of death.
2.
FLASHCARD QUESTION
Front
What is Oviposition?
Back
The process of laying eggs by female insects.
3.
FLASHCARD QUESTION
Front
What are the developmental stages of blowflies?
Back
Egg, larva, pupa.
4.
FLASHCARD QUESTION
Front
What is an Instar?
Back
A developmental stage of an insect between two molts.
5.
FLASHCARD QUESTION
Front
What is the significance of insects in crime scene investigations?
Back
Insects can provide crucial information about the time of death and the conditions of the body.
6.
FLASHCARD QUESTION
Front
What is the Postmortem Interval (PMI)?
Back
The time that has elapsed since a person has died.
7.
FLASHCARD QUESTION
Front
What is the size range of blowfly eggs?
Back
Blowfly eggs are typically 2-5 mm long.
